Speaker: Edgardo ColónColón Law Firm.  "Bringing the Super Bowl to Houston"

 

Edgar Colón has his own legal practice in Houston, where his emphasis is in all forms of commercial transactions, corporations, mergers and acquisitions, and other related corporate and business matters; in addition to mediation and public finance.  

In addition to his law practice, since 2008, he is a Visiting Professor of Political Science, Department of Social Sciences, at the University of Houston-Downtown, where he teaches American Government I and II, Hispanic Politics, American Legal System, Civil Rights and Civil Liberties, and Introduction to American Constitutional Law.   

Until 2003, Mr. Colón was employed as Senior Counsel with Bechtel Corporation, a global engineering-construction organization that provides technical, management and related services to develop, manage, engineer, build and operate installations for customers worldwide.  His emphasis was in the negotiation of engineering, procurement and construction contracts for pipeline and petroleum and chemicals projects in Latin America (particularly Argentina, Brazil, Chile, Colombia, Mexico and Venezuela).   

In 2008, Mr. Colón was appointed as Chairman of the Board, Harris County Sports and Convention Corporation, by the unanimous vote of the Harris County Commissioners Court.  The Harris County Sports and Convention Corporation operates and develops various public facilities at Reliant Park, including the Astrodome and Reliant Stadium. The corporation is a public, not-for-profit corporation overseen by a five-member board of directors appointed by the Harris County (Texas) Commissioners Court.    

Mr. Colón graduated from the University of Houston with a B.B.A. in Economics (cum laude) in 1980, received his M.B.A. in Finance from University of Houston in 1984 and a J.D. from the University of Houston Law Center in 1984.  Mr. Colón then obtained a LL.M. in Banking Law in 1986 from Boston University School of Law.  In 2000, he received a Masters Degree and in 2003 a Ph.D. in Political Science from the University of Houston.  He is licensed to practice law in the state of Texas.
